Battery
The key fob on the Bentley Bentayga is equipped with a battery which gives power to the remote control. The key fob lets you to lock or open your doors by pressing the button. If the keys don't work, it may be an indication that the battery is dying or needs replacement. Other issues that can cause the key to not work are worn buttons, malfunctioning contacts, receiver module issues or signal interference.
The battery inside a Bentley Bentayga key is a small coin-shaped lithium-ion cell. The battery is secured by metal clips that complete the circuit. The battery should last between two and four years. Faulty Chip
The key fob inside the Bentley Bentayga comes with a specific chip that transmits an low-level signal to the receiver module inside the vehicle. This signal is used to unlock and begin the engine. Key fobs can fail due to a variety reasons. A dead coin battery is the most common cause however other causes could include worn buttons, faulty battery contact, water damage, and receiver module problems. In these cases, you may need to replace the key fob, or re-programme it.
If your Bentley key has been exposed to water, it is best to remove the battery and clean the electronic part with isopropyl alcohol or an electronic cleaner. After cleaning and drying the component and replacing the battery and then reinstall it in the Bentley key fob. If your keyfob doesn't function after drying and cleaning the component, you could have a damaged microchip.

While the Bentayga's main fob may be waterproof however, it's not built to withstand long-term exposure to water. A splash of clean tap water or a light drizzle is sufficient, but submerging your key fob into a swimming pool or ocean could cause damage to the chip inside. If you're planning to be swimming or doing outdoor activities, use waterproof bags. If you are kayaking, canoeing or rafting you must remove your key fob and put it in your pocket.
